In the 1930s and into the 1970s, a lot of American workers handled and inhaled asbestos fibers, which were a danger to their workplaces. The carcinogen can be found in a wide range of products, including asbestos ceiling tiles as well as fireproofing pipes, plasters, cements and a variety of other plasters. Many of these companies were aware of the link between mesothelioma, asbestos and asbestos but concealed it from their employees and the general public to earn money.

After asbestos-related illnesses became more common, manufacturers that went bankrupt created trust funds to pay for the medical expenses of patients and other losses. More than $30 billion has been set aside in these trusts. A qualified mesothelioma lawyer can assist you to submit a claim to them to receive the funds you need as fast as possible.

In industrial settings such as shipyards and steel mills or construction sites, asbestos was frequently used. Asbestos was also found in a variety of commercial and household products such as insulations, fireproofings and plasters, cements, car brakes, etc. Asbestos can trigger a variety of medical conditions, including mesothelioma, lung cancer and asbestosis.

In the majority of instances, asbestos exposure occurs without any immediate signs. Asbestos-related diseases, like mesothelioma, do not become apparent until the disease has progressed into a more advanced stage. Asbestos-related symptoms typically do not appear until up to 25 years after exposure, and a majority of victims have only months to live.

Mesothelioma patients and their families may be entitled to compensation for past as well as future losses if the defendants responsible for asbestos exposure are found guilty. A successful settlement or verdict may cover medical bills loss of wages and reduced quality of life. It may also be used to pay for funeral and burial costs along with pain and suffering as well as loss of consortium.

Asbestos is a frequent workplace hazard. Prior to the mid-1970s, asbestos was employed in many industries, including shipyard repairs, heating systems, construction, and auto manufacturing. Inhaling asbestos fibers result in a variety of symptoms, including mesothelioma (lung cancer), pleural effusions and asbestosis.

Asbestos-related victims may be in a position to file an injury to the personal or wrongful death lawsuit against the companies that exposed asbestos. They can also submit a claim to an asbestos trust fund in bankruptcy to seek the compensation they incurred for their injuries.
